Output 5774f70480397016d25e4e67530c045043061e5c810edf2997f8bff72ac2d498:91

value
556657
script pubkey
OP_HASH160 OP_PUSHBYTES_20 804e47e0bcbb49416148ccb547ecfc22c22e06b8 OP_EQUAL
address
3DPSC9AHDCMa2Y4bsu2aVk3Es4uScbRsNg
transaction
5774f70480397016d25e4e67530c045043061e5c810edf2997f8bff72ac2d498